How to move files to an external disc - not copy

Hi there,


I recently bought a Transcend Jetdrive to permanently sit in my Macbook Pro's SD card slot.


Usually when you drag and drop a file from your computer to an external disc, it copies the file there rather than moving it. However, with my Transcend SD I am treating it as an extension to my hard drive storage, so I want files dragged onto it / a folder on it to be moved rather than copied.


Is there any way to set this preference for just the Transcend SD card?

Hold command while dragging. Note: If there’s a file with that name already you’ll get a dialog asking if you want to replace or keep both. Keep the command key held while you answer that dialog.
